What are the primary treatments available for paranoia in the UAE?

Clinics in the UAE treat paranoia using atypical antipsychotics and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Psychosis (CBTp). Specialized psychiatrists at facilities like Dubai London Hospital and Aster Hospitals manage complex cases. Licensed centers provide outpatient therapy, inpatient stabilization, and secure telepsychiatry consultations for privacy.

  • Pharmacotherapy: Psychiatrists prescribe second-generation antipsychotics like Quetiapine to manage delusions.
  • Psychological intervention: Specialists use CBTp to challenge distorted perceptions and unhelpful thoughts.
  • Specialized expertise: Doctors like Dr. Sweta Shah provide focused treatment for schizophrenia.
  • Care settings: Treatment occurs in private hospital departments and dedicated psychiatric units.

Can a patient suffering from extreme paranoia be admitted against their will?

Patients with extreme paranoia can be admitted involuntarily in the United Arab Emirates if they pose an immediate safety risk. Admission is risk-based and requires a medical evaluation. A licensed psychiatrist must determine if the patient is a danger to themselves or others.

  • Safety threshold: Admission requires active suicidal behavior, self-harm, or credible threats to others.
  • Grave disability: Refusing food or medicine due to paranoid delusions justifies emergency intervention.
  • Expert evaluation: Clinicians like Dr. Sweta Shah provide specialized psychiatric assessments for complex cases.
  • Legal process: Emergency detention holds typically last 48 to 72 hours before judicial review.

Will I lose my job in the UAE if I am diagnosed with a condition causing paranoia?

UAE law protects employees from termination based solely on mental health diagnoses. Under Federal Law No. 10 of 2023, employers cannot fire you for a psychiatric condition. A specialized medical committee must first prove the illness prevents you from performing your job duties.

  • Termination protection: Employers face fines up to AED 200,000 for illegal discriminatory dismissal.
  • Sick leave rights: You are entitled to 90 days of annual medical leave.
  • Payment schedule: Receive full pay for 15 days and half pay for 30 days.
  • Privacy laws: Employers must maintain absolute confidentiality of all medical records and diagnoses.

Are my psychiatric medical records kept confidential in the UAE?

Psychiatric records in the UAE are strictly confidential under Federal Law No. 10 of 2023. This legislation mandates that all psychiatric facilities safeguard patient details. Healthcare providers cannot share mental health data without explicit written consent. Federal Decree-Law No. 45 also classifies psychological status as sensitive data.

  • Legal protection: Federal Law No. 10 of 2023 guarantees privacy for all psychiatric patients.
  • Sensitive data: Mental health status receives high-tier protection under the UAE Personal Data Protection Law.
  • Employer restrictions: Employers are legally prohibited from accessing your private medical files without your consent.
  • Centralized security: Records use role-based access in portals like Malaffi, Nabidh, or Riayati.

Can paranoia be treated purely through therapy without medication?

Therapy alone can successfully treat paranoia when symptoms are mild or situational. Success often depends on the root cause and severity. Highly effective for paranoid personality disorder, psychotherapy remains the primary treatment choice. Clinical conditions like schizophrenia usually require medication alongside therapeutic interventions.

  • Therapeutic primary choice: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y helps patients identify and reevaluate distorted thinking patterns.
  • Anxiety-centered approach: Worry reduction techniques focus on relaxation to lower overall distress levels.
  • Specialized safety programs: Evidence-based psychological treatments help individuals build a sense of security.

How can I ensure a mental health facility or doctor is legitimate in the UAE?

To verify a mental health professional in the UAE, check their active license through the relevant emirate portal. Regulation is split between the Dubai Health Authority, Abu Dhabi Department of Health, and federal Ministry of Health. Practitioners must hold specific medical titles to treat clinical conditions like paranoia legally.

  • Emirate portals: Use DHA Sheryan for Dubai or TAMM for Abu Dhabi and Al Ain.
  • Federal registry: Use the MOHAP portal for Sharjah, Ajman, and other northern emirates.
  • Professional titles: Ensure clinicians are listed as Specialist Psychiatrists or Clinical Psychologists.
  • Physical verification: Facilities must legally display their valid health authority license near the entrance.
